Show I Man Suffers Crushed Foot Thomas Gucrin, 20, of Springfield Spring-field Gardens, N. tT., Is in the Utah county jail suffering from a badly crushed foot, sustained early this morning at Thistle Junction, when it was caught in a coupling of a freight train on which he, with two companions, were beating their way. The local sheriff's office was notified of the accident and Deputy Sheriff Reuben L. Christeneen went to Thistle and brought the three men to Provo. Guerin's injuries in-juries were attended by Dr. Stanley Stan-ley M. Clark, county physician, who expresses the belief that no bones are broken, but that it will be several sev-eral weeks before the Injured man : will regain the use of his foot. : Guerin and two companions went from New York to California in a car. Without employment th( ir limited funds soon were exhauced and they proceeded to beat their way home. This morning a 'telegram 'tele-gram was sent to the injured youth's parents, asking for financial finan-cial aid. |
